Training and Onboarding Standards
New hires at Sun Tan City undergo a structured onboarding program designed to align staff with the brand’s service expectations. The curriculum covers technical skills, such as equipment operation and hygiene protocols, as well as soft skills, including communication, empathy, and conflict de-escalation. Supervisors monitor early shifts closely, providing real-time coaching and reinforcement of best practices.
- Initial product and service knowledge training spans two to three weeks.
- Shadowing experienced consultants and artists is mandatory before independent client interaction.
- Ongoing monthly workshops address updates in techniques, safety standards, and customer expectations.

Appointment and Inquiry Management
Sun Tan City manages customer inquiries through multiple channels, including phone, email, and online booking platforms. The front-desk team uses a centralized scheduling system to track appointments, technician availability, and room utilization. This integration helps reduce double-bookings and ensures clients are informed of any changes promptly.
- Clients receive a confirmation SMS or email after booking, including location details and preparation instructions.
- Automated reminders are sent 24 and 48 hours prior to appointments to reduce no-shows.
- Inquiry emails are acknowledged within one business hour, with a substantive response typically provided within 24 hours.
During peak seasons, such as spring and summer, the service team expands its support hours and increases staffing levels to handle higher volumes. Data from internal reports cited by management shows that response times for email inquiries average under 12 hours, a metric they aim to maintain or improve consistently.
Complaint Resolution and Feedback Mechanisms
When issues arise, Sun Tan City relies on a defined escalation protocol to resolve them efficiently. Front-desk staff are authorized to address minor concerns, such as appointment rescheduling or product recommendations, without higher-level intervention. For more serious complaints, a supervisor reviews the case and, if needed, consults with management to determine an appropriate resolution, which may include a refund, complimentary service, or a personalized follow-up plan.
Client feedback is actively solicited through post-service surveys and in-person check-ins. Management reviews this feedback monthly to identify patterns, such as recurring concerns about wait times or product satisfaction, and adjusts operations accordingly.
In one documented case, a client experienced skin irritation after a professional treatment. The on-duty manager immediately arranged a complimentary consultation with a dermatologist partner, adjusted future service plans, and provided a partial refund. The client later noted in a review that the transparency and care turned a potentially negative experience into a demonstration of the brand’s commitment to safety and satisfaction.

Client Retention and Loyalty Initiatives
Retention at Sun Tan City is supported by a combination of personalized service, loyalty programs, and consistent communication. Regular clients are recognized by name, and their preferences regarding service type, technician, and scheduling are noted in the system. This attention to detail helps create a predictable, comfortable experience that encourages repeat visits.
- Membership tiers offer increasing benefits, such as discounted rates, priority booking, and exclusive event invitations.
- Birthday and anniversary messages include personalized offers, reinforcing the client relationship beyond transactions.
- Referral incentives reward clients who bring in new business, aligning customer satisfaction with word-of-mouth growth.

Measuring Service Effectiveness
Sun Tan City tracks key performance indicators related to customer service, including average response time, appointment adherence, and client satisfaction scores. These metrics are reviewed in weekly operations meetings and used to identify areas for improvement or additional training. Client retention rates and online review trends also factor into evaluations of service quality.
Technology plays a role in this analysis, with booking platforms and customer relationship management tools providing structured data on interactions. Management uses dashboards to visualize trends, such as peak inquiry periods or frequently requested services, enabling proactive adjustments to staffing and inventory.
